What specific themes, characters, and plot points might medieval audiences have found in a typical epic poem or romance? Cite ev
Leya [4264]

Answer and Explanation:

Greetings. You have not specified the text linked to your question, which makes providing specific evidence challenging.

Epic poems and novels typically center around narratives where the hero triumphs over evil, featuring an extraordinary male figure who achieves honor and glory by defeating malevolent forces that threaten societies and hinder their progress toward happiness and strength. This hero is usually associated with a deity or comes from royal lineage, distinguishing him from an ordinary man.

These narratives invariably involve adventures or trials that the hero, often accompanied by companions, must face. Furthermore, these tales often explore themes like loyalty, family bonds, honor, material success, and commitment.
